The Rifle That Won the West
The Winchester Model 1873 was a game-changer when it was first introduced. Unlike the earlier 1866 model with its weaker bronze frame and .44 rimfire cartridge, the 1873 came with a steel frame and the stronger .44/40 centerfire cartridge. This leap in durability and performance quickly made it the preferred rifle of frontiersmen, settlers, and lawmen across the American West. Why Choose the .357 Magnum Version?
While Uberti produces this rifle in .44/40 and .45 Colt, the .357 Magnum chambering provides modern shooters with versatility, power, and affordability. This caliber allows you to shoot both .357 Magnum and .38 Special ammunition, making it suitable for target shooting, Cowboy Action competitions, or small game hunting. Specifications – Uberti 1873 Sporting Rifle Steel U342720
| Caliber | .357 Magnum, .44/40, .45 Colt |
|---|---|
| Barrel Length | 24.25″ (Half- or Full-Octagon) |
| Overall Length | 43.3″ |
| Weight | 8.2 lbs. |
| Capacity | 13+1 (24.25″ barrel) |
| Stock/Forend | A-Grade Walnut (straight stock) |
| Finish | Frame – Case-hardened, Barrel – Blued, Lever – Case-hardened, Buttplate – Blued |
